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Brain.fm

  • Monthly plan at $14.99/month significantly more expensive per unit than annual plan ($8.33/month equivalent)
  • ADHD mode available only with active subscription; no trial access to specialised features
  • No offline mode documented; requires internet connectivity for audio delivery
  • Content library composition not published (proprietary vs. licensed music distinction unclear)

Clearbit

  • Pricing can be expensive at scale with usage-based model
  • Batch enrichment has per-row cost that adds up quickly for large datasets
  • Limited data for smaller or private companies
  • Now integrated into HubSpot as Breeze Intelligence, may affect standalone availability

Answered from the vendors’ own pages

Clearbit: Does Clearbit offer a free tier?

Yes. The first 50 real-time lookups are free. After that, usage-based pricing applies with 500 free credits included in subscription plans.

Clearbit: How does Clearbit batch enrichment pricing work?

Batch enrichment costs $0.30 USD per row, with totals rounded to $5 increments. Bulk batch discounts are not available, but large volumes can negotiate lower rates through monthly/annual subscription to the Enrichment API.

Clearbit: What data does Clearbit provide?

Clearbit maintains information on over 20 million companies with over 100 rich attributes including demographic and technographic data, industry classification, and company size information.

Clearbit: Is there an API available?

Yes. Clearbit offers REST APIs for real-time enrichment and bulk batch processing, allowing direct integration into applications and workflows.
